Sporting Lisbon defensive midfielder William Carvalho would have been a good signing for West Ham United in the summer transfer window.

West Ham United manager Slaven Bilic has admitted in The London Evening Standard that it was disappointing not to be able to sign William Carvalho from Sporting Lisbon.

The London outfit’s co-chairman David Sullivan revealed on the club’s official website earlier this month of interest in signing Carvalho in the summer transfer window.

“It was disappointing that we didn’t sign Carvalho because it looked as though it was going to happen and that defensive midfield position was one I have wanted to strengthen for some time,” Bilic wrote in The London Evening Standard.

“But it doesn’t mean that, because we didn’t sign him, we haven’t done good business this summer.”

Carvalho is one of the best defensive midfielders in Europe, and the 25-year-old would have been a great signing for West Ham.

The Portugal international is hugely experienced and has played with some of the best players in the world, such as Cristiano Ronaldo of Real Madrid.

The Sporting star is ready to make the step-up from the Portuguese league to the Premier League, and the Euro 2016 winner would have been a very good addition to the current West Ham squad.

However, West Ham need to move on, and Bilic will have to make do with the squad that he has at the moment until January at least.
